Senator Yahaya Abdullahi and Gajere have obtained Kebbi senate nominations

Senator Yahaya Abubakar Abdullahi and retired General Jafar Muhammad Gajere have been designated as the All Progressives Congress (APC) candidates for the Kebbi North and Kebbi South Senatorial Districts by consensus arrangements.

Garba Muhammad, the Chairman of the APC Primary Election Committee in Kebbi State, revealed the development on Monday at the Haliru Abdu Stadium in Birnin-Kebbi during the party’s senatorial primary.

He stated that Senator Yahaya Abdullahi was selected as the APC candidate for Kebbi North, but retired General Jafar Muhammad Gajere obtained the party’s nomination for Kebbi South.

Gajere reportedly emerged unopposed through consensus following the resignation of Senator Garba Musa Maidoki, who represents Kebbi South Senatorial District, from the All Progressives Congress, APC.

Governor Nasir Idris, present at the primary election, stated that all senatorial candidates from the three districts in the state were selected by consensus after other hopefuls withdrew for the sake of party unity.

The emergence of consensus candidates signifies unity, discipline, and political maturity within the APC in Kebbi State, he stated.

The governor characterised APC members in the state as disciplined and law-abiding, expressing assurance that the party will achieve success in the 2019 elections.

Following his affirmation, Senator Yahaya Abdullahi sent gratitude to Governor Idris and other party leaders for their support and trust.

Retired General Gajere expressed gratitude to the governor and APC stakeholders for their confidence in him, committing to promote the unity and advancement of the party in Kebbi South.

The two candidates implored APC members to maintain unity and galvanise support for the party in anticipation of the 2027 general elections.
